STEPS TOWARD HUMILITY. Part one From the book "Listening to the voice of God" by Roger Barrier Pride is insidious. The more filled I am with pride, the more difficult it is to detect. One of the most devastating consequences of pride is the way it impairs our ability to hear God. In Psalm 138:6, David wrote, “Though the Lord is on high, he looks upon the lowly, but the proud he knows from afar.” Some people are content with hearing God from afar. However, with the pressure of the ministry and considering the deep longings of my heart, I want close communion with, not estrangement from, God. In 2 Chronicles 7:14, God said, “If my people, who are called by my name, will humble themselves and pray and seek my face and turn from their wicked ways, then will I hear from heaven. …” Humility must precede prayer. Before I can pray, I must deal with my pride.
